New Comic Book Promotional Tool for Library School

The “Boys are back in Town”.  Matt Upson (Writer), C. Michael Hall (Artist), and Dustin Evans (Colorist) have produced another comic book promotional tool to assist libraries.  This time around it was for Emporia State University, School of Library and Information Management, located in Emporia, Kansas.  The title of the comic book is Supreme Librarians in Metaspace and was made in the hope “that this resource will encourage prospective and current SLIM students, alumni, and librarians around the world to take a look at the profession in a new light”.  If you are interested in viewing the comic book or possibly get a paper copy (minimum of 5 copies when purchasing) contact Matt Upson at sliminfo@emporia.edu.  Great job again guys.  Its great to have you supporting librarianship.

Phantasy Star Online 2 Trailer

Phantasy Star Online 2 will be one game that you will want to tell your library patrons about.  It is a Free-To-Play multiplayer role playing game, that Sega has announced will be opening a server in the west to allow game play (actual opening date has yet to be determined).  This news you will want to let your gamer know about so they can play at their homes, but also to your gaming patrons that don’t have a computer at home you can inform them that they can play on the library’s computers to spotlight your computer labs.  Thanks to AnimeNews Network for the following trailer:
